Uterine fibroids are the most common benign tumors of the female reproductive tract, affecting millions of women worldwide. Despite their prevalence, the impact of fibroids varies greatly, from silent, asymptomatic growths to debilitating symptoms that can disrupt daily life. Symptoms of Fibroids

Fibroids can present a spectrum of symptoms, ranging from subtle to severe. For many women, fibroids are discovered incidentally during routine exams, but for others, they significantly impact quality of life. Understanding the main symptoms helps with early recognition and prompt management.

Symptom Description Impacted Aspects Sources
Heavy Bleeding Excessive/prolonged menstruation Anemia, daily activities 1 3 4 5 14
Pelvic Pain Chronic or cycle-related pain Work, relationships 1 3 4 5
Pressure Bladder/bowel discomfort Urinary, bowel symptoms 1 3 14
Reproductive Subfertility, miscarriage Fertility, pregnancy 3 5 10 14

Table 1: Key Symptoms of Uterine Fibroids

Menstrual Disturbances

The hallmark symptom for many women with fibroids is abnormal uterine bleeding. This may include:

  • Heavy or prolonged periods (menorrhagia): This is the most commonly reported symptom, sometimes resulting in anemia or requiring women to change sanitary protection frequently 1 3 4 5 14.
  • Bleeding between periods: Some women notice spotting or bleeding outside of regular menstrual cycles 1 3.
  • Irregular cycles: Fibroids can cause cycles to become unpredictable, adding further distress 1 3.

Pain and Pressure Symptoms

Fibroids may cause pain in several forms:

  • Pelvic pain: This can be chronic or limited to certain phases of the menstrual cycle. Some women experience pain during sexual intercourse (dyspareunia) 1 3 4.
  • Pelvic pressure or bloating: Large fibroids can press on the bladder or bowel, leading to urinary frequency, urgency, or even retention, as well as constipation or a feeling of fullness 1 3 14.

Impact on Fertility and Pregnancy

Fibroids may interfere with reproductive health:

  • Subfertility: Fibroids can affect implantation or sperm movement, leading to difficulties in becoming pregnant 3 5 10 14.
  • Miscarriage and pregnancy complications: Women with fibroids are at a higher risk for early pregnancy loss, preterm labor, and delivery complications 3 10 14.

Quality of Life Effects

The burden of fibroid symptoms is significant:

  • Work productivity: Heavy bleeding and pain can interfere with job performance 1 4.
  • Relationships and sexual health: Symptoms can impact intimacy and daily interactions 1 4.
  • Mental health: Chronic symptoms may lead to stress, anxiety, or depression 5.

Types of Fibroids

Fibroids vary not only in size and number, but also in their location within the uterus. The type of fibroid often determines the symptoms experienced and influences the best treatment options.

Type Location Key Features Sources
Subserosal Outer uterine wall Bulk symptoms, pressure 2 6 8
Intramural Within muscle wall Heavy bleeding, pain 2 6 8
Submucosal Beneath uterine lining Bleeding, fertility issues 2 6 8
Pedunculated On a stalk Can twist, acute pain 2 6 8

Table 2: Main Types of Uterine Fibroids

Subserosal Fibroids

  • Location: Develop on the outer surface of the uterus.
  • Presentation: Tend to cause "bulk" symptoms—pressure on the bladder or bowel, leading to urinary or digestive complaints, but less commonly heavy bleeding 2 6 8.
  • Special features: Can become quite large before causing issues.

Intramural Fibroids

  • Location: Grow within the muscular wall (myometrium) of the uterus.
  • Presentation: The most common type. Often associated with heavy or prolonged menstrual bleeding, pain, and sometimes enlargement of the uterus 2 6 8.
  • Clinical note: Their growth can distort the uterine shape.

Submucosal Fibroids

  • Location: Just beneath the lining (endometrium) of the uterus, protruding into the uterine cavity.
  • Presentation: Even small submucosal fibroids can cause disproportionate symptoms, particularly heavy bleeding and fertility problems 2 6 8.
  • Clinical note: Most likely type to be associated with anemia and reproductive complications.

Pedunculated Fibroids

  • Location: Attached to the uterine wall by a thin stalk (can be subserosal or submucosal).
  • Presentation: May twist (torsion), leading to acute pain and, rarely, emergency situations 2 6 8.
  • Clinical note: Can sometimes be mistaken for ovarian masses.

The FIGO Classification

The International Federation of Gynecology and Obstetrics (FIGO) has developed a detailed system to further categorize fibroids based on exact location, helping guide treatment decisions in complex cases 8.

Causes of Fibroids

While the exact cause of fibroids remains unclear, research has uncovered several risk factors and biological mechanisms that contribute to their development.

Factor Description Relative Risk/Impact Sources
Hormones Estrogen, progesterone Stimulate fibroid growth 9 10 11 12
Genetics Family history, some gene links Higher risk with family history 9 10 11 12
Ethnicity African ancestry Higher prevalence, earlier onset 5 9 10 12
Other Risks Obesity, nulliparity, PCOS Increased risk 9 10 12

Table 3: Key Risk Factors and Causes of Fibroids

Hormonal Influence

  • Estrogen and progesterone: These ovarian hormones are key drivers in the growth of fibroids. Fibroids tend to grow during reproductive years when hormone levels are higher, and often shrink after menopause 9 10 11 12.
  • Why hormones matter: Many treatments target these hormonal pathways.

Genetics and Heredity

  • Family history: Women with a mother or sister who had fibroids are more likely to develop them themselves 9 10 11 12.
  • Genetic mutations: While no single gene has been implicated in common fibroids, certain rare syndromes and chromosomal abnormalities (e.g., deletions on chromosome 7) are seen in some cases 9 11.

Ethnicity and Demographics

  • African ancestry: Black women have a higher prevalence of fibroids, develop them at younger ages, and are more likely to have severe symptoms 5 9 10 12.
  • Other demographics: Older age (before menopause), early menarche, and low parity (not having children) also increase risk 9 10.

Additional Risk Factors

  • Obesity: Higher body weight is linked to increased risk, possibly due to higher estrogen production 9 10.
  • Polycystic ovary syndrome (PCOS), diabetes, hypertension: These conditions may also increase risk 9.
  • Lifestyle and environmental factors: There is emerging evidence that diet, lifestyle, and socioeconomic status may play a role, but these links are less well established 10.

Cellular and Molecular Pathways

  • Smooth muscle proliferation: Fibroids are monoclonal tumors of smooth muscle origin, with a combination of genetic, hormonal, and local growth factor influences 7 11.
  • Research gaps: The precise mechanisms that trigger fibroid formation and growth are still being explored, making prevention strategies difficult to define 10 11.

Treatment of Fibroids

Treatment options for fibroids are broad and continually evolving. Management is highly individualized, depending on symptoms, fibroid characteristics, patient age, and the desire to preserve fertility.

Approach Method/Example Main Indications Sources
Expectant Watchful waiting Asymptomatic, near menopause 14 15 16
Medical Hormonal (GnRH, SPRMs), NSAIDs Symptom relief, pre-surgery, fertility preservation 13 14 15 16 17
Surgical Myomectomy, hysterectomy Severe symptoms, failed medical therapy, completed family 13 14 15
Minimally Invasive Uterine artery embolization, MRI-guided focused ultrasound For selected patients 13 14 15

Table 4: Main Fibroid Treatment Options

Expectant (Conservative) Management

  • Who is it for? Women with small, asymptomatic fibroids or those nearing menopause (since fibroids often shrink afterwards).
  • Approach: Regular monitoring with imaging and symptom checks 14 15 16.

Medical Therapies

  • Hormonal treatments:
    • Gonadotropin-releasing hormone (GnRH) agonists/antagonists: Temporarily shrink fibroids and reduce bleeding, but limited by side effects (e.g., menopausal symptoms, bone loss) and typically used short-term or before surgery 13 14 15 16 17.
    • Selective progesterone receptor modulators (SPRMs): Such as ulipristal acetate, can effectively reduce bleeding and shrink fibroids, with longer-term potential, though rare liver complications require monitoring 13 14 15 16 17.
    • Contraceptive steroids, tranexamic acid, NSAIDs: May help control bleeding or pain but do not shrink fibroids 14 15 16.
  • Advantages: Non-invasive, can preserve fertility.
  • Limitations: Symptoms may return after stopping therapy; not suitable for all fibroid types/sizes 15 16.

Surgical Interventions

  • Myomectomy: Surgical removal of fibroids, sparing the uterus; preferred for women wishing to preserve fertility 13 14 15.
  • Hysterectomy: Complete removal of the uterus; definitive treatment for those with severe symptoms who do not desire future pregnancy 13 14 15.
  • Route: Can be done via open surgery, laparoscopy, or hysteroscopy depending on fibroid size/location.

Minimally Invasive and Radiological Options

  • Uterine artery embolization (UAE): Blocks blood flow to fibroids, causing them to shrink; suitable for some women not seeking further pregnancies 13 14 15.
  • MRI-guided focused ultrasound: Non-surgical destruction of fibroid tissue; availability and suitability may be limited 13 14 15.
  • Myolysis: Destruction of fibroid tissue using heat or cold under imaging guidance 15.

Choosing the Best Treatment

  • Individualized care: Decisions depend on age, severity of symptoms, fibroid characteristics, desire for fertility, and treatment access 13 14 15 16.
  • Multidisciplinary approach: Involvement of gynecologists, radiologists, and sometimes fertility specialists is often needed 10 13.

Conclusion

Uterine fibroids are a common and potentially life-altering condition for many women. Understanding their symptoms, types, causes, and available treatments can empower women and healthcare providers to make informed choices.

Key Takeaways:

  • Symptoms: Range from heavy bleeding and pain to pressure effects and reproductive complications, though many women remain asymptomatic 1 3 4 5 14.
  • Types: Defined by their location within the uterus—subserosal, intramural, submucosal, and pedunculated—each with distinct clinical implications 2 6 8.
  • Causes: Multifactorial, involving hormonal, genetic, ethnic, and lifestyle factors, though the underlying biology is still being explored 9 10 11 12.
  • Treatment: Options span from observation to advanced medical, surgical, and minimally invasive therapies, tailored to individual needs and life goals 13 14 15 16 17.
